Featured Content – Improving Your Networking Skills to Work with Brands

Here are some of the highlights of my discussion with Susan, where we discuss:

  • Learn about why Susan started her food blog
  • Learn about the market Susan’s in
  • Susan has an online baking shop that helps her network
  • Susan talks about how she networks with brands to help her outreach
  • Susan shares how she researches the brands she wants to work with
  • Susan talks about how she tracks who she’s reaching out to
  • Susan talks about her follow-up process for brands she’s reached out to
  • Susan talk about her communication process with brands
  • We talk about sharing strategies for Pinterest
  • We talk about Susan’s editorial planning process
  • We talk about authenticity as a blogger
